Transaction 5831964bb0573f2bc878e28f13d69e1206153988faa05655adb3907540e1aea8

1 Input
2 Outputs
  • 5831964bb0573f2bc878e28f13d69e1206153988faa05655adb3907540e1aea8:0
  • value  1675804
    address  38gVGKGfC9pTVQ6SSE9fpCNgqTM4SdmU4X
  • 5831964bb0573f2bc878e28f13d69e1206153988faa05655adb3907540e1aea8:1
  • value  1965952
    address  13kUiLYVR5EZfuAdSSYZVUif4ettDJB15y